Diagnosis

Cerebral dysplasia is a category of non-progressive disorders that affect movement and posture as well as the muscles in the legs and arms. The condition is present in infants or in the early years of childhood and is caused by damage or anomalies inside the brain. The injury may be occurring while the baby was still in the womb, or shortly after birth, although doctors aren't always able to pinpoint the exact cause.

The doctor will assess your child's condition to determine CP. The doctor will give the baby a test to determine the tone of his or her muscles, reflexes, and movements. They will also observe the baby's development in time to determine whether they are in line with milestones.

If the doctor suspects that something is wrong, he can request an imaging test. The most commonly used test is an MRI, which uses magnetic fields to produce detailed images of your baby's brain as well as any structures inside it. The MRI can detect CP-related changes in the brain of your child. Another alternative is an ultrasound which makes use of sound waves to make images of your child's brain and other organs. This test is more suitable for infants in the very early stages however it may not be as reliable in identifying issues related to CP.

A doctor may refer your child, addition to an MRI or CT scan, to a child physiatrist (a specialist doctor who has been trained on children's diseases affecting the spine, muscles, and nerves). These specialists can provide a more accurate diagnose and develop a plan of treatment for your child.

Treatment

Each child has a different CP and requires a unique plan of care. Your family could work with the help of an neurologist and neurosurgeon for children along with a physical medicine and rehab specialist and a child development specialist. These experts will form an inter-disciplinary treatment team with your family to monitor your child's progress.

Doctors are able to make a diagnosis of CP based on the child's symptoms and their history. They may also conduct a physical examination to check for signs of the condition. These include muscle weakness and tightness, difficulty walking or moving, speech and intelligence problems, and abnormal reflexes.

Doctors can be able to determine that your child is suffering from CP when certain risk factors are present. If your child was born with a breech birth or has a difficult delivery, for instance, they are more prone to CP. The risk of having cerebral palsy is also higher in babies who are smaller than their gestational age. The risk of cerebral palsy can be increased by complications during labor and birth. This includes infections, high fevers, and other conditions that disrupt the flow of oxygen into the brain.

Medicines can aid in improving your child's movement and reduce pain and stiffness in muscles. They can be taken through the mouth, injected into muscles, or infused into the fluid that surrounds the spinal cord. The use of medicines can also be to treat seizures and other conditions, such as epilepsy, which can be associated with cerebral palsy.

Babies with CP may be slow to learn to sit, crawl, or walk. They might have a low muscle tone (hypotonia) which causes them to appear relaxed or floppy. Or they might have high muscle tone (hypertonia) that causes their bodies to appear stiff or rigid. They could be inclined towards one side of the body or exhibit signs of speech problems or seizures.

About 75% of people with CP have spastic CP, which makes muscles stiff and tight. Some people only have some muscles affected, while others suffer from severe spasticity that affects the entire body, including their mouth and face. This type of CP is known as spastic hemiplegia. It may cause a back that is curled (scoliosis) or difficulty swallowing.

Another form of CP is dyskinetic CP, which causes movement that's slow and twisty, or fast and jerky. You might sneeze and your limbs or face might appear to be in a writhing state. Some people who suffer from CP have multiple forms of CP however each type is different.

Living with CP

Cerebral palsy affects people in different ways with varying degrees of severity, from mild to serious. Some people with CP require little assistance, while other individuals have difficulty getting around and need to use a wheel chair. In severe cases, it can result in a full-body paralysis called spastic quadriplegia.

Children suffering from CP may benefit from physical, speech and occupational therapy to improve their balance, posture and movement. They might also need surgery to correct issues with their bones or joints. Hearing loss fatigue, vimeo pain, fatigue and excessive drooling are possible symptoms. Certain people with CP experience depression that is more prevalent in the CP population than in the general public.

Many people with CP reside in their own homes, engage in activities with the community and receive assistance from a personal source. They may also be able to find work however some may have to adjust their schedules. People who suffer from CP often face premature aging as their bodies struggle to deal with stress and strain.

A person suffering from CP can live a fulfilling life even with severe symptoms. They can pursue a career and a family as well as friends. They can join support groups, which can help them connect with other people with CP and locate local resources.
